Based on the dicussion, I have created a bzr-grep[1] plugin.
This works on windows and linux and searches versioned files in the working tree.
There is no support for views and history yet. I am still working on the tests.
Please consider this pre-alpha.
[grep]% bzr help grep
Purpose: Print lines matching PATTERN for specified files.
Usage: bzr grep PATTERN [PATH...]
Options:
--from-root Search for pattern starting from the root of the branch.
-R, --recursive Recurse into subdirectories.
-h, --help Show help message.
-q, --quiet Only display errors and warnings.
-i, --ignore-case ignore case distinctions while matching.
--usage Show usage message and options.
-z, --null Write an ascii NUL (\0) separator between output lines rather than a newline.
-v, --verbose Display more information.
